A Sunday of Hiccups

A certain photo sharing website is having a little bit of a temper tantrum on this foggy Sunday evening here in San Francisco. We’re investi-ma-gating, and I’ll update this post and the forum as we have news.

Update: Donuts were procured, and the weekend calm has been restored!
Update 2: Aw nuts, spoke too soon! More soothing required.
Update 3: And we’re all peachy again. Again.